Helix operates seamlessly with the aid of two complimentary plugins, both freely available. Simply navigate to the Rock Shop to install the following:

  1. Helix Plugin - This is the main plugin that contains all of the logic described on this site.

  2. Magnus Plugin - Magnus is required to install and utilize Helix. Otherwise, the plugin will fail to load. Be sure to read through the .
